Social Safety Highlight! Would You Notice If Someone Put Something in Your Drink?

At our most recent Life Skills Workshop, Dating Safety, the Foster Youth Resource Concierge at Speak Up for Kids partnered with Vita Nova for a fun and memorable evening of bowling, conversation, and safety lessons.

Inspired by a trend on social media, staff secretly dropped gummy worms into participants’ drinks while everyone was eating, talking, and bowling. The gummy worms represented illicit substances and demonstrated just how easily a substance could potentially be placed into someone's drink without their knowledge. Not a single participant at the workshop noticed anything had been dropped in their drink, and everyone kept drinking from their cup.
The gummy worms were harmless, but the lesson was an important one!

This activity showed the young adults how easily a drink can be tampered with when we get too comfortable or find ourselves distracted. We discussed the importance of staying aware of your surroundings, keeping your drink with you, and always trusting your instincts when something does not feel right.

Dating safety is about more than recognizing an unhealthy relationship. It is also about protecting yourself physically, emotionally, and mentally while still being able to meet people, build relationships, and enjoy yourself. This workshop allowed the young adults to socialize with their peers, have impactful conversations, and learn meaningful lessons around social safety!
